Welcome to a world where gods and monsters roam the earth . . .'I loved every page and can't wait for the sequel!' - Reader review'Fast paced and full of magic and monsters I couldn't stop turning the page' - Reader reviewGet ready to fall in love with The Sleepless, the first in an epic slow-burn YA fantasy duology from multi-award-winning author Jen Williams.Elver is the guardian of the wild and dangerous monster forest. Saved from the brink of death by a god, her skin will poison anyone she touches.Artair is on a mission - one that takes him face-to-face with Elver at her most ruthless. But her defenses are useless when she discovers he's the only human impervious to her deadly gift. For Artair isn't human: he's one of the Sleepless, cursed to share his body with an evil spirit.Lucian inhabits their body while Artair sleeps, and he is hell-bent on manipulating Elver for his dark purposes. But Elver is harbouring secrets too, and she has her own reasons for feigning an alliance with these two souls.Caught in the crossfire of gods, monsters, and a dangerous magic they can barely understand, it is only a matter of time before the paths the three of them choose to take will set alight the very foundations of their world.'Beautiful writing, solid world building, interesting characters and a truly unique magic system' - Reader review'Incredible heroines... incredible fantasy... Jen Williams is a writer from London currently living in Bristol. A fan of witches and dark folklore from an early age, these days she writes character-driven fantasy novels with plenty of banter and magic as well as horror-tinged crime thrillers with strong female leads. She was nominated for Best Newcomer in the British Fantasy Awards, and her books The Ninth Rain, The Bitter Twins and Talonsister went on to win Best Fantasy Novel. The Sleepless is her first novel for YA readers.
